The Core Gameplay Loop: Timing and Precision

The essence of the game is straightforward: control a chicken as it attempts to cross a multi-lane road teeming with vehicular traffic. Players achieve this by pressing a button or tapping a screen to make the chicken move forward. The more obstacles overcome, the greater the scoring potential— but each attempt is a dangerous gambit.

Successful navigation requires a keen understanding of vehicle speeds and predicting their trajectories. Timing is absolutely crucial, as even a slight miscalculation can lead to a disastrous collision. Often the gameplay feels like a frantic test of anticipatory skills, with the player needing to think ahead to find safe crossing opportunities.

Variations and Enhancements Across Platforms

Over the years, the core concept of the ‘chicken road’ has been adapted and enhanced across numerous platforms. From early arcade cabinets to mobile apps, developers have introduced graphical improvements, additional characters, and new gameplay mechanics. Some versions incorporate power-ups or obstacles beyond vehicles, further adding to the challenge and variety.

Many iterations feature increasingly complex environments, like adding different road types or altering weather conditions that affect visibility. Some games let the player choose a variety of animals to lead across the road, adding cosmetic variety. The beauty is that, despite these additions, the core gameplay loop—timing and skill—remains the central focus, ensuring consistent engagement.
